2. Ice Pack.
One of the fastest and simplest methods to heal cold sore
and pain is to use an ice pack. Take some ice cubes. Put them directly on the
cold sores for some time. Ice will provide immediate relief in the swelling.
Hold it as long as possible, then, apply some Vaseline on the infected area to
prevent bacterial attack. For best outcomes, practice the method thrice a day.

4. Tea Tree Oil.
For healing cold sores, tea tree oil is a useful remedy.
Soak a cotton ball in some tea tree oil. Apply the soaked cotton ball directly
on the sores. Let it dry up naturally. Practice it two times a day for best
results.
